Ver Mensaje Individual
  #2 (permalink)  
Antiguo 05/03/2002, 09:00
Avatar de Kaopectate
Kaopectate
Colaborador
 
Fecha de Ingreso: diciembre-2001
Ubicación: Curaçao (Antillas Holandesas)
Mensajes: 3.179
Antigüedad: 23 años, 2 meses
Puntos: 38
Re: comparacion de fechas

Si las dos fechas están es strings, están en formato "dd/mm/aaaa" y ya las validaste, usa esto:

--------------------------------------------------------------------
function fechaMayorQue(sFec0, sFec1){
var nD0 = Number(sFec0.substr(0, 2));
var nM0 = Number(sFec0.substr(3, 2));
var nA0 = Number(sFec0.substr(6, 4));
var nD1 = Number(sFec1.substr(0, 2));
var nM1 = Number(sFec1.substr(3, 2));
var nA1 = Number(sFec1.substr(6, 4));
var bRes = (nA0 > nA1);
if (nA0 == nA1){
bRes = bRes && ((nM0 > nM1) || ((nM0 == nM1) && (nD0 > nD1)));
}
return bRes;
}
--------------------------------------------------------------------

Otra opción es reordenar las fechas a "aaaa/mm/dd" y usar comparación de strings (<,>,==,>=,...)

Suerte.